Lisa Byington Biography
Lisa Byington is a television personality currently working for Milwaukee Bucks as a play-by-play television announcer. Before joining the Bucks in September 2021, Lisa was working for both men’s and women’s soccer during the Tokyo Olympics in 2021 as a play-by-play announcer for NBC Sports.
Lisa Byington Age
Lisa was born in Portage, Michigan, in the United States, on May 18, 1976. She is 45 years old.

Lisa Byington Education
In 1994, Lisa joined Portage Northern High School for his high school education. Lisa later proceeded to the Univerisity of Northwestern and graduated with a bachelor of arts degree in print journalism. While schooling at Northwestern University, Lisa played both soccer games and basketball. After completing her undergraduate degree, Lisa also received a Master’s degree in broadcast journalism at the University of Northwestern in Evanson, Illinois.

Lisa Byington Career
In September 2021, Lisa started serving for Milwaukee Bucks as the television play-by-play announcer. After joining Milwaukee, Lisa became the first full-time female major play-play announcer for the men’s professional sports team.
Before joining the Bucks in September 2021, Lisa was serving as a play-by-play announcer for NBC Sports for both men’s and women’s soccer during the Tokyo Olympics in 2021.
During her career as a broadcaster, Byington has also served for Pac-12 Network, FS1, Turner Sports, SEC Network, Big Ten Network, Fox Sports, and ESPN as a play-by-play announcer.
Furthermore, She had a kick start as a media personality while serving for WBKBin Alpena, Michigan. After two years of working for WBKB, Lisa joined as a reporter for a decade in Lansing, Michigan for WLNS.
